Scott McGleish was the Wycombe hero as he crashed home a hat-trick on a blustery night at League Two strugglers Mansfield in their 4-0 win.McGleish opened the scoring when his fourth minute looping header caught on the strong wind and fooled Stags keeper Carl Muggleton and his defenders as it held up and dropped just under the bar.
It was one of few chances in a dire first half spoiled by the weather, but the visitors doubled their lead in the 58th minute when Muggleton parried Sergio Torres' shot and McGleish's follow up was sliced into the net by Gareth Jelleyman.
McGleish made sure of the points and FA Cup heroes Mansfield's biggest defeat of the season as he struck twice in three minutes, twice firing excellent finishes past Muggleton from chances created for him by Torres on the left, the first finish across Muggleton, the second in side the left hand post.
It was a fifth win in six unbeaten games for play-off chasing Wycombe and depleted Stags' fifth loss in six League games just four days after they had won at Brighton in the FA Cup.
